To understand the weight of Graffiti , one must look at the events of early 2009. Following a highly publicized domestic violence incident involving his then-girlfriend Rihanna, Chris Brown went from being America's pop prince to an industry pariah. Radio stations boycotted his music, advertisers dropped him, and the public narrative around him shifted entirely. Downloading Chris Brown's "Graffiti" album in zip format
Brown later admitted to crying in the studio while writing some of the more repentant tracks, stating the music was "strictly from the heart". A Divided Lyrical Narrative
The album spawned three singles, including the lead single "I Can Transform Ya" and the ballad "Crawl".

Despite the talent, the album was a commercial miss, peaking at only No. 7 on the US Billboard 200. Because of low physical sales and a shift in radio support at the time, Graffiti became a "lost" album.
: The album was certified Gold by the RIAA in 2019.
Despite mixed reviews, Graffiti debuted at number seven on the US Billboard 200, selling 102,489 copies in its first week. The album received two Grammy Award nominations for Best Contemporary R&B Album.
